Strathmore is a town located in southern Alberta, approximately 30 kilometres east of Calgary along the Trans-Canada Highway. The town sits in the heart of Wheatland County, with stunning views of the Rocky Mountains to the west and the rolling prairie to the east.
Population: Approximately 14,500 to 15,000 residents and growing rapidly
Region: Wheatland County
Strathmore is known for its small-town charm, family-friendly atmosphere, excellent recreational facilities including the Strathmore Family Centre, the annual Strathmore Stampede, and its convenient location as a commuter community for Calgary. The town has experienced significant growth in recent years, attracting families and professionals seeking affordable housing and a high quality of life.

Strathmore offers a complete range of public and Catholic schools from Kindergarten through Grade 12, served by Golden Hills School Division and the Calgary Catholic School District.
Public Schools (Golden Hills School Division):
- Brentwood Elementary School: Kindergarten to Grade 5
- Westmount Elementary School: Kindergarten to Grade 5
- Crowther Memorial Junior High School: Grades 6 to 8
- Strathmore High School: Grades 9 to 12 – comprehensive secondary education with modern facilities
Catholic Schools (Calgary Catholic School District):
- Sacred Heart Academy: Kindergarten to Grade 9 – Catholic education with strong community focus
- St. Mary's High School (nearby in Calgary): Options for Grade 10-12 Catholic education
Alternate Education:
- Strathmore offers a public Christian education program through Golden Hills School Division

The Strathmore Family Centre is the town's premier recreation facility, offering amenities that rival much larger communities.
Strathmore Family Centre Features:
- Indoor walking track – open year-round for fitness enthusiasts
- Fully equipped fitness centre with modern equipment
- Twin ice arenas – home to local hockey and figure skating programs
- Indoor swimming pool with waterslide, hot tub, and steam room
- Rental spaces for parties, meetings, and community events
- Seniors' centre within the facility
Other Recreation Amenities:
- Strathmore Golf Club: 18-hole championship golf course
- Kinsmen Park: Outdoor pool, splash park, playgrounds, ball diamonds, and tennis courts
- Walking and biking trails: Extensive pathway system throughout the town connecting parks and neighbourhoods
- Curling rink: Local curling facility for winter recreation

Strathmore offers numerous parks and green spaces for residents to enjoy year-round.
Major Parks:
- Kinsmen Park: The town's largest park featuring an outdoor swimming pool, splash park, playground equipment, ball diamonds, tennis courts, and picnic areas with fire pits.
- Strathmore Lakes: Stormwater lakes with walking paths and viewing areas – home to ducks, geese, and other wildlife.
- Rotary Park: Green space with walking paths and benches.
- Stockton Park: Neighbourhood park with playground and green space.
Pathway System: Strathmore has an extensive network of walking and biking trails connecting parks, schools, and neighbourhoods throughout the town. The pathways are popular for walking, jogging, cycling, and dog walking.
Nearby Natural Areas: Eagle Lake (approximately 15 minutes east) offers fishing, boating, and camping. Wyndham-Carseland Provincial Park (approximately 20 minutes south) features camping, fishing, and picnic areas along the Bow River.
Strathmore's location along the Trans-Canada Highway makes it one of the most commuter-friendly towns in the Calgary region.
Major Roads:
- Trans-Canada Highway: Direct 30-minute drive west to Calgary
- Highway 24: South connection to Bow River and surrounding communities
- Highway 1A: Alternative scenic route to Calgary
Commute Times to Calgary:
- To Calgary city limits (east side): Approximately 20 minutes
- To downtown Calgary: Approximately 30 to 35 minutes
- To Calgary International Airport: Approximately 35 to 40 minutes (via Stoney Trail)
- To East Hills shopping centre (Calgary): Approximately 25 minutes
Public Transit: Strathmore on-demand transit services the town. For Calgary commuters, carpooling and private vehicle are the primary options. Future regional transit connections are under discussion.
For professionals working in Calgary's east side or downtown, Strathmore offers a manageable commute with significantly lower housing costs.

Strathmore offers comprehensive healthcare services, including a full hospital, with Calgary's major medical facilities approximately 30 minutes away.
Within Strathmore:
- Strathmore District Health Services: Full-service hospital with 24/7 emergency department, acute care, outpatient services, diagnostic imaging, and laboratory services
- Multiple medical clinics with family physicians
- Dental offices and dental clinics
- Pharmacies including major chains
- Optometry and other allied health services
Nearby Calgary Hospitals (30-40 minutes):
- Peter Lougheed Centre: Full-service hospital in northeast Calgary
- Alberta Children's Hospital: Pediatric specialty care in Calgary
- Foothills Medical Centre: Major trauma centre and specialized care
Strathmore is one of the few commuter towns with its own full-service hospital, a significant advantage for residents.

Strathmore has a vibrant event calendar with celebrations throughout the year, including the famous Strathmore Stampede.
Signature Annual Events:
- Strathmore Stampede: The town's premier summer event featuring chuckwagon races, bull riding, rodeo events, live entertainment, midway, and a parade. Typically held in July.
- Canada Day Celebrations: Fireworks, pancake breakfasts, family activities, and live music at Kinsmen Park.
- Farmers' Market: Weekly summer market featuring local produce, crafts, baked goods, and artisanal products.
- Christmas in Strathmore: Holiday parade, tree lighting, Santa Claus visits, and festive activities.
- Winterfest: Winter celebration with outdoor activities, skating, and family fun.
Weekly Activities:
- Strathmore Farmers' Market (summer months)
- Recreation programs at the Strathmore Family Centre
- Library programs and events

Strathmore vs. Calgary (30 minutes west):
- Strathmore offers significantly more affordable housing (20-30 percent less than Calgary)
- Calgary has more amenities, entertainment, and job opportunities
- Strathmore offers a quieter, small-town lifestyle with less traffic
- Strathmore has its own hospital – not common for commuter towns
Strathmore vs. Chestermere (20 minutes west of Calgary):
- Chestermere is closer to Calgary (10-15 minutes to city limits)
- Strathmore is generally more affordable than Chestermere
- Both have lake/recreation amenities; Chestermere has lake access, Strathmore has the Family Centre
- Strathmore offers more land and newer development at lower price points
Strathmore vs. Langdon (15 minutes west of Strathmore):
- Langdon is a smaller hamlet with fewer amenities (no hospital, limited shopping)
- Strathmore offers full services including hospital, high school, and major retail
- Langdon is closer to Calgary but further from amenities
Strathmore vs. Okotoks (south of Calgary):
- Similar commute times to Calgary (approximately 30 minutes)
- Strathmore is generally more affordable than Okotoks
- Both offer full services including hospitals and recreation centres
- Location preference often depends on which side of Calgary you work

How do I register my child for school in Strathmore?
Registration for CBE and CSSD schools is typically done online through each district's registration portal. You will need proof of address (such as a utility bill or lease), your child's birth certificate, immigration or citizenship documents, and immunization records. Registration for the next school year usually opens in January or February. Contact the school directly for Kindergarten registration timelines.

How do school ratings work for Strathmore schools?
School ratings shown on this page and on third-party sites such as Fraser Institute are comparative indicators based on standardized test results and other metrics. They do not capture everything that matters — including teacher quality, class sizes, arts and athletics, special education supports, or school culture. We recommend using ratings as one data point alongside school visits, parent reviews, and conversations with the school administration.
